Transaction 72eddc14cd79ffc9288bf41fd93aac07980ae63bd3160c683e701e8903249736
1 Input
1 Output
-
72eddc14cd79ffc9288bf41fd93aac07980ae63bd3160c683e701e8903249736:0
- value
- 66715
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 82a8c2bfc47aa9ca087029f842eb6b8397c7498a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Cus1e6kZLPuXWJAG21TgzttetWpcqFkDg